Neighborhood Overview
South Eugene High School is situated in a vibrant, tree-lined residential neighborhood known for its stately homes and proximity to natural beauty. The school is located on the eastern side of Eugene, easily accessible via major thoroughfares. The primary access points for driving are 19th Avenue and Agate Street, with traffic often increasing around school start and end times, as well as during athletic events. Parking is generally available in designated school lots, but can become competitive during popular games or functions. The nearest major airport is Eugene Airport (EUG), located about 15 miles northwest of the city center, typically a 20-30 minute drive depending on traffic. Public transportation options include the Lane Transit District bus system, with several routes servicing the area around the high school, providing a viable alternative for those avoiding driving and parking hassles. Rideshare services are also readily available throughout Eugene. Smart arrival tactics for events include planning to arrive at least 30-45 minutes prior to game time to secure parking and find your way to the venue without feeling rushed.

Hendricks Park & Rhododendron Garden
0.8 miHendricks Park, Eugene's oldest city park, offers a peaceful retreat with beautiful walking trails and stunning views of the city and surrounding valley. Its most famous feature is the meticulously maintained Rhododendron Garden, which bursts into color during the spring months, attracting photographers and nature lovers alike. The park also provides picnic areas and open green spaces, perfect for a relaxing break between events or a family outing. The network of paths is ideal for a refreshing walk.

Weather & Seasons
Winter
Winter in Eugene brings cool, damp conditions with average temperatures ranging from the high 30s to the low 50s Fahrenheit. Expect frequent rain showers, and occasionally, a light dusting of snow. Layers are essential for comfort, including waterproof outerwear. Indoor events are ideal, and outdoor events require rain gear and sturdy, waterproof footwear to navigate potentially wet grounds.
Spring & early summer
Spring and early summer offer pleasant, mild weather with temperatures gradually warming into the 60s and 70s Fahrenheit. While rain is still possible in spring, it becomes less frequent as summer approaches. This is a peak season for outdoor sports like track and field. Light jackets or sweaters are usually sufficient, and you may want sunglasses and sunscreen for sunnier days.
Mid-summer
Mid-summer (July and August) is typically the warmest and driest period, with daytime temperatures often in the 80s Fahrenheit, sometimes reaching into the 90s. Humidity is generally low. Light, breathable clothing is recommended. Hydration is key for any outdoor activities, and sunscreen is a must to protect against strong sun exposure.
Fall season
Fall brings cooler temperatures, typically in the 50s and 60s Fahrenheit, and a return to more frequent rainfall. Mornings and evenings can be crisp. This season is prime time for football and other fall sports. Dressing in layers is practical, with a need for a light to medium jacket and possibly rain protection as the season progresses.
Rain & snow
Rain is a frequent visitor to Eugene throughout much of the year, particularly from fall through spring. Snow is less common but can occur during winter months, usually melting quickly. Visitors should always check the forecast and be prepared for wet conditions with waterproof shoes and jackets. Indoor venues are a good alternative if weather becomes prohibitive for outdoor events.
